Founded in 1971, ADNOC is a leading diversified energy group, wholly owned by the Abu Dhabi Government. Our network of fully integrated businesses operates across the energy value chain, helping us to responsibly meet the demands of an ever-changing energy market.

Already in the top tier of the lowest carbon intensity oil and gas producers in the world, we are taking significant steps to make today’s energy cleaner while investing in the clean energies of tomorrow, strengthening our position as a reliable and responsible global energy provider.

We are allocating an initial $23 billion to advance and accelerate lower-carbon solutions, investing in new energies and decarbonization technologies to enable our net zero by 2045 ambition and our commitment to zero methane emissions by 2030.

Role Context

The Electrical Engineer - Maintenance Reliability will support technical and operational safety by planning, supervising, and improving maintenance activities for electrical equipment across plant facilities and distribution networks. The position combines condition monitoring, SRCM, safety audits, shutdown planning, high voltage switching supervision, risk assessment, root cause analysis, spare parts planning, technical reporting, and project support. By applying modern maintenance practices and strong engineering judgment, the role helps minimize downtime, improve equipment performance, and protect the integrity of critical electrical assets.

Key Responsibilities

* Plan, supervise, and coordinate electrical maintenance activities for production facilities and distribution networks to ensure safe, reliable, and efficient operation.
* Develop and carry out predictive maintenance and Reliability Centered Maintenance programs for condition monitoring of electrical equipment.
* Improve electrical equipment availability and power system reliability through structured inspection, monitoring, analysis, and corrective action.
* Conduct internal safety audits for plant electrical installations and develop action plans for area maintenance engineers.
* Prepare predictive, preventive, modification, and major shutdown maintenance programs for electrical equipment across the plant.
* Review periodic and shutdown work plans and coordinate their execution with other sections to ensure smooth maintenance delivery.
* Participate in technological upgrades of obsolete electrical equipment and support preparation and execution of Plant Change Requests.
* Carry out detailed engineering for capital, Extra Ordinary Maintenance, and Major Maintenance activities.
* Prepare scopes of work, technical evaluations, execution plans, and supporting documentation for electrical maintenance and project work.
* Review existing maintenance practices and support implementation of modern methods that improve productivity, reliability, and equipment performance.
* Ensure effective use of the maintenance management system for job history, data quality, maintenance records, and reliable information retrieval.
* Supervise high voltage switching activities in line with approved policies, procedures, and safe operating requirements.
* Prepare method statements for critical electrical jobs and verify procedures, instructions, contract scopes, and service work orders.
* Participate in technical evaluation of bids and inspect received materials to ensure required specifications and quality standards are met.
* Provide technical support for development, implementation, commissioning, electrical design, and specification review of new projects.
* Ensure new project electrical designs and specifications optimize cost while complying with applicable standards, engineering practices, and best practices.
* Verify that company codes, regulations, engineering practices, and maintenance standards are followed by section employees.
* Ensure availability, reliability, and integrity of plant electrical equipment using sound maintenance techniques and engineering practices.
* Conduct risk assessments, root cause analysis, safety reviews, advanced safety audits, and advanced maintenance audits.
* Prepare reports and recommendations to support corrective actions, reliability improvement, and safe maintenance execution.
* Participate in RCA meetings and technical discussions to prevent recurrence of plant trips and resolve recurring electrical issues.
* Support the Manager, Electrical Maintenance in formulating spare parts requirements and ensuring availability of materials needed for planned maintenance.
* Perform periodic review of material stocks in coordination with Inventory and Warehouse Department and Procurement Department.
* Liaise with planning, scheduling, and turnaround teams during shutdown preparation and review method statements to achieve quality execution.
* Review shutdown schedules and provide recommendations to avoid unnecessary delays in handover or commissioning of electrical equipment.
* Apply appropriate knowledge and responsibility toward technical and operational integrity processes.
* Delegate work responsibilities, support development of subordinates, and act as Manager, Electrical Maintenance when required.
* Prepare technical reports, maintenance recommendations, performance updates, and improvement proposals for management review.
